doe

1 of 2

noun

plural does or doe
: the adult female of various mammals (such as a deer, rabbit, or kangaroo) of which the male is called buck

Word History

Etymology

Noun

Middle English do, from Old English ; akin to German dialect doe

First Known Use

Noun

before the 12th century, in the meaning defined above

Time Traveler
The first known use of doe was before the 12th century
